Styling Tips
1. Prioritize fit over trends
Tailoring makes basics look expensive
Pay attention to length, waist, and sleeve fit
Avoid anything pulling, bunching, or overly baggy
2. Stick to a go-to silhouette formula
Create 2–3 easy outfit formulas
Repeat what works instead of overthinking
Example: fitted top + relaxed pants
3. Use layers to add interest
Blazers instantly elevate
Button-downs can be worn open or tied
Light jackets make outfits feel styled
4. Keep a consistent color palette
Build around neutrals (black, white, beige, denim)
Add 1–2 signature colors
Makes mixing and matching effortless
5. Elevate with accessories
Simple jewelry (hoops, chains)
Structured bag pulls everything together
Belts define shape and add polish
6. Shoes set the tone
Sneakers = casual
Loafers/boots = elevated
Heels = dressed up
7. Pay attention to grooming details
Hair should look intentional
Clean nails go a long way
Always steam or lint-roll clothing
8. Balance proportions
Oversized top → fitted bottoms
Wide-leg pants → more structured top
Avoid everything being too loose
9. Have go-to “lazy but chic” outfits
Pre-plan a few reliable looks
Keep them easy to recreate
Perfect for busy mornings
10. Confidence is part of the outfit
Stand tall, shoulders back
Wear it like you meant to
Comfort = confidence
